Appearance and Personality:
Malthu is a hulking brute, standing nearly seven feet tall and rippling with muscle. Pox marks still remain scattered on his face and body, a testament to his brush with death and the fate of his family. He bears a curious sword tattoo which appears to be a highly stylized symbol of Iomedae, only curved and bent. But someone who looked carefully might realize that the symbol was constructed on top of the insignia of his former clan, the Twisted Nail.

Malthu is loud and outspoken, and occasionally cynical about his own place in the world. An outsider to every world he's known, Malthu has learned to rely on himself and to always project an aura of strength. If someone doubts his abilities, his first instinct is to challenge them. If someone wants to help him, his first instinct is to assume they want something from him--which is fine as long as he feels respected. Finally, if someone gets in his way, he becomes angry--Malthu is used to getting his way.

Somewhere beneath that hardened exterior, though, is a loyal friend and soldier. Despite lacking formal education, he is quite sharp and has an intuitive understanding of battle tactics and strategy. He believes in keeping all his men alive so they can fight again. And for those he views as part of his "clan," he demonstrates an undying loyalty.

Background:
Before arriving in Trunau, Malthu was a fierce raider amongst the Twisted Nail clan. Rare for a half-orc in his tribe, Malthu was born from an Orc mother, Duras, a female Orc of unusual size, strength and ferocity. She was known as a cross-soul, a rare female who had the fighting spirit of a male. While Duras was respected as a warrior, her ferocity made it difficult to find a lover, for no Orc dared to take a wife that could defeat him in combat. So it was a surprise to all when Duras was found to be pregnant, and an even greater surprise when she gave birth to a single child, a half-human. A single child was a rarity amongst Orcs, who often give birth to litters of young. The Twisted Nail were notorious among both Orcs and Humans for being cannibals, and it was said that Malthu killed and devoured his siblings in the womb, an auspicious sign of his ferocity.

In his childhood, Malthu was always treated as an oddity, and the target of brutal bullying. But he was undaunted, and learned to stand on his own and fight back. When he came into adulthood, it was clear he had inherited his mother's enormous size and strength, along with what was considered, by Orc standards, to be great cunning from his human heritage. Named, "Malthu the Terrible," he was trusted with leading raids against both Orcs and Humans and became greatly successful, known for such feats as the Sacking of Kassen and the Massacre at the Skittermounds. He could have had his pick of Orc wives, but, perhaps because of his heritage, he rejected all orc women. Instead, he took human slaves, with particular affection for Denali, a Varisian woman captured in a raid against a caravan. The other orcs questioned his exclusive preferences for humans, but none dared tell it to his face. Denali's feelings toward Malthu were more conflicted, but she soon learned that having Malthu's favor meant having a good life. Over time, she bore him two children and found she could not continue to hate the father of her son and daughter. As for Malthu, life was good. Very good.

It was after Malthu led a raid against a Nidalese community that his life would take a dramatic turn for the worse. Under normal circumstances, Malthu would not have attacked, for the village's defenses were known to be strong. Yet recent scouting reports suggested that the number of guards on patrol had recently been cut by more than half. Malthu saw the opportunity for his greatest raid yet. He marshaled his tribesman and launched a fierce attack by cover of night, overwhelming the town's fortifications and looting the great riches within. As was often the case, Malthu joined his clansman in celebrating his triumph by consuming the flesh of his enemies.

What he did not know was that the town's sudden weakness was borne of plague. Soon after, however, Malthu felt incredibly ill. He had a blistering fever, and began to cough up blood. He was brought home to the care of his mother, Duras, and slave-wife, Denali, but they could do nothing to cure him. The orc shamans had no understanding of the illness. Worse, the illness began to spread. Denali became sick, and then their two children became ill as well. His children were the first to die, their young bodies unable to fight the disease. Denali too, soon succumbed. And Malthu was left alone, and weak. Those jealous of Malthu's power sought to usurp his place. Duras did her best to fend off these challengers - she was still feared and respected even in her old age. But Malthu knew it would not last, and he was sure that staying at his home meant certain death - if not from the disease, then from his enemies. So he fled the village for human lands.

Malthu stumbled his way to Trunau. When he reached its gates, he begged and pleaded for entry, to seek a healer. But his reputation had preceded him. "Well if ya look at that, Malthu the Terrible!" cried the gate guard. "I never realized how appropriate that name was. You sure look terrible right now!" The guard seemed to be delighted to see Malthu stand weakly at the gate, spitting up blood. Unsurprisingly, the gate remained closed. Rejected, Malthu began to make his way back home. Better to die at home than as a beggar among these humans, he thought. But in truth, he was too weak to go far. Instead, he collapsed by the side of the road.

To his surprise, Malthu awoke not in the afterlife, but within the confines of the Sanctuary in Trunau, being watched over by a gnarled old half-orc. It was Katrezra, former shaman of the Empty Hand tribe. Katrezra knew what the shamans of the Twisted Nail had forgotten - Malthu had contracted the same plague that swept through Trunau 50 years ago. The Orcs were obviously not affected, but Malthu certainly was given his human heritage. Fortunately, Katrezra was able to call upon Halgra to give Malthu the Terrible a chance, and was also was prepared to help Malthu fight the disease. So it was that Malthu recovered.

Since then, Malthu has stayed with Katrezra and the town of Trunau. Malthu claims he owes the shaman a life debt, and that he must stay until he can repay it. Though, even if he wanted to return to his home, Malthu faced great suspicion and peril for turning to humans to help him. He has fought hard to earn the respect of the citizens of Trunau, and, like Katrezra, has come to follow the ways of Iomedae and even receive her blessings. He is now a defender of civilization instead of a raider, and among the members of the church, he has taken to being called Malthu the Redeemed. But he remains a pariah in his own home, as some in Trunau will never forget that he was once Malthu the Terrible.
